About CantonNetwork

Canton Network is a layer-1 blockchain for RWAs and TradFi, offering smart contracts with configurable privacy. Its two-tier consensus supports scalable, interoperable apps. Canton Coin (CC) is used to pay network fees and reward participants.

About yearn.finance

YFI is an Ethereum token that governs the yearn.finance platform. It aims to simplify decentralized finance investment and activities for the broader investor sector.
